Pain and Music

Why do you play music? Why do you play the harmonica?

I like to ask myself these questions from time to time, and the answers keep changing.

What is it about music that is so compelling? I have had one insight lately that keeps asking me to get it down, spread it around, and see what comes of it.

It is this: Music gives us a way to take the pain we have inside of us and use it to create something beautiful.

For me, this works on many levels. I remember a night about 15 years ago when I had a gig with a large R & B band for a private party, and my back really hurt.  It was too late to cancel, so I left the house bent over, wondering how I was going to make it through the night. Halfway through the gig, the crowd was dancing, we were on a roll, and I was having a ball. I forgot that my back hurt.

By the end of the night I was totally free of pain, and it did not come back. When I walked through the front door that night, my wife Jane took one look at me and said “OK, now I know why you have to play music.”

This sort of thing has happened to me many times – various physical problems go away when I have a good session of playing music.

I also find music to be one of the best ways to deal with emotional pain. There have been times in my life when the only time I felt really sane was when I was listening to great music or lost in playing music. When a romance fell apart, various times when my life was in ruins, when I had to quit drinking and using drugs. These were  times when listening or playing music gave me the the feeling that everything was really OK down deep no matter what was going on in my life.

This is why I love playing and listening to the blues. I hear the blues in all kinds of music. Blues to me is the musical expression of ecstatic grief. Ecstatic grief comes from feeling everything you are able to feel, including the aliveness of pain. Not fighting with the way your life actually is, being completely open, waking up, and  telling it like it is. That’s the Blues.

I can live with pain when I feel the connection of pain to beauty. To me they are inseparable. I don’t think it is possible to have beauty without some element of pain.

I also don’t believe you become truly great at anything until you find a way to take the pain inside of you and use it as part of the process.

Great athletes, dancers, artists, computer programmers, chefs, politicians, musicians, all rise to the highest levels because they have found ways to transform pain into the beauty of art. If they could not do this, then at some point pain would shut them down, stop them from taking action, and when you stop taking actions, you die inside.

This is one of the reasons why I am unable to live without music. If I did not have this outlet, I would die. That’s all there is to it.

Maybe you feel the same way about music sometimes.

That’s one reason why I like having a harmonica in my pocket when I leave the house.
